Broad fined for Pant send-off

2:16 PM ET ESPNcricinfo staff Stuart Broad has been fined 15% of his match fee for the send-off he gave Rishabh Pant in India’s first innings at Trent Bridge. He also had one demerit point added to his record for the same incident, which had occurred on Sunday. This was Broad’s first offence since the introduction of the ICC’s revised Code of Conduct. BCCI registers new constitution in step towards implementing Lodha reforms

August 21, 2018

© Getty Images The BCCI has registered its new constitution with the Tamil Nadu Registrar of Societies in Chennai on August 21, following the Supreme Court order on August 9. The new constitution had some key tweaks from the one originally proposed by the Lodha Committee, including setting aside the one-state one-vote policy and allowing states such as Maharashtra and Gujarat to have multiple voting members. Counties lobby for Blast increase to 16 matches

7:53 AM ET Matt Roller The Vitality Blast group stage could be extended from 14 to 16 games because county chairmen are lobbying to rid the competition of its existing uneven format and maximise revenue in the process.
